Key Features

  • Module and microinverter both assembled in the USA by America's No.1 residential module manufacturer
  • Superior Module Performance
  • Module-Level Monitoring & Control
  • USA Manufacturing
  • Q.TRON AC is powered by Q.ANTUM NEO Technology, delivering up to 22.0% efficiency
  • Lowest module degradation rate compared with Tier 1 TOPCon competitors, translating to more power production over time (90%+ nominal power guaranteed after 25 years)
  • Easily and intelligently monitor system performance at the module level using the Q.OMMAND PRO App for installers
  • Homeowners have PV production visibility at their fingertips with the user friendly Q.OMMAND HOME App
  • Enhanced communications performance, thanks to high-bandwidth PLC communication technology
  • Inclusive 25-year product warranty and 25-year linear performance warranty
  • Integrated module & microinverter solution backed by one bankable, leading complete solutions provider
  • Fast installation enabled by integrated Qcells microinverter
  • QR codes on both module and embedded microinverter allow installer to map out arrays in the Q.OMMAND Pro app pre- or post-installation
  • Improved inventory management enabled by reduced SKU counts and one complete module and MLPE solution by the same brand
  • Seamlessly couples with Qcells' residential energy storage system to form one complete Q.HOME SMART system
  • Top tier, responsive customer support offered by Qcells for rapid system troubleshooting
  • Detachable microinverter simplifies onsite maintenance when required
  • Inbound module and microinverter related inquiries all supported by one brand

Electrical Data (STC)

Maximum Power (Pmax)425 W
Module Efficiency21.8 %
Voltage at Pmax (Vmp)32.74 V
Current at Pmax (Imp)12.98 A
Open Circuit Voltage (Voc)39.03 V
Short Circuit Current (Isc)13.66 A

Mechanical Data

Dimensions1722 x 1134 x 40 mm
Weight22.9 kg
Cell TypeMonocrystalline
Number of Cells108
Front Glass3.2 mm
FrameAnodized Aluminium, Black

Temperature Ratings

Temperature Coefficient of Pmax-0.3 %/°C
Temperature Coefficient of Voc-0.24 %/°C
Temperature Coefficient of Isc0.04 %/°C
Operating Temperature Range-40 - 85 °C

Product FAQ

How many Hanwha Q-Cells 425 panels do I need for my home?

The number of panels depends on your energy consumption and roof area. At 425W per panel, a typical 10kW residential system requires about 24 modules. Use our Solar Roof Calculator to get a precise layout based on your actual roof dimensions.

What is the efficiency of Hanwha Q-Cells 425?

This panel has an efficiency of 21.8%, using TOPCon, N-type cell technology. Higher efficiency means more electricity per square meter, which is especially valuable when roof space is limited.

What are the dimensions of the Hanwha Q-Cells 425?

The module dimensions are 1722mm × 1134mm × 40mm. Always account for these measurements plus fire setbacks and mounting clearances when planning your solar layout.

Is Hanwha Q-Cells 425 compatible with standard inverters?

Yes, these panels work with most string and hybrid inverters. However, you must check the Voc (Open Circuit Voltage) and Imp (Current at Max Power) against your inverter's MPPT specs.
